What Is an Equalizer and How Does It Enhance the Skullcandy Listening Experience?

An equalizer is a tool used in audio processing that adjusts the balance between frequency components of an audio signal. It allows users to enhance or diminish certain frequency ranges, tailoring the sound output to individual preferences or environmental acoustics. Equalizers can be found in various formats, including hardware devices, software applications, and built-in features within audio equipment like headphones and speakers.

According to the International Telecommunication Union, equalization is a fundamental technique in audio engineering that can significantly influence sound quality (ITU-T Recommendation P.800). Equalizers are particularly useful for enhancing the listening experience by compensating for the acoustic properties of a space or the limitations of audio playback devices.

Key aspects of equalizers include their types—such as graphic equalizers, which allow users to adjust bands of frequencies visually, and parametric equalizers, which offer more control over the frequency, bandwidth, and gain. In the context of Skullcandy products, which are known for their bass-heavy sound signature, using an equalizer can help fine-tune the audio output to achieve a more balanced sound profile, enhancing clarity in mid and high frequencies while still preserving the desired bass response.

This impacts the listening experience significantly, especially for users who enjoy various genres of music. For instance, a well-tuned equalizer can make vocals pop in pop music, deliver crisp highs in classical tracks, or provide a rich, immersive experience in cinematic soundscapes. The benefits of using an equalizer extend beyond mere sound preference; they also allow users to adapt audio output to different environments and playback devices. For example, headphones like those from Skullcandy can sound vastly different in a noisy environment compared to a quiet one. By adjusting the equalizer settings, users can enhance their listening experience according to their surroundings, ensuring that they enjoy their favorite music or podcasts without distortion or loss of detail.

To maximize the benefits of an equalizer, best practices include starting with a flat setting and making incremental adjustments based on personal preferences, allowing the user to identify the changes that enhance their listening experience. Additionally, many music streaming services and audio applications now include built-in equalizers, providing easy access to this powerful feature. Using a dedicated audio equalization app can also offer advanced features for Skullcandy users, enabling them to create and save custom sound profiles tailored to specific genres or activities.

What Equalizer Settings Work Best for Different Music Genres on Skullcandy Headphones?

The best equalizer settings for Skullcandy headphones can enhance the listening experience based on different music genres.

  • Pop: Boost the mid-range frequencies while keeping the bass and treble slightly elevated.
  • Rock: Increase the mid and upper mid frequencies for vocals and guitars, while slightly lowering the bass to avoid muddiness.
  • Hip-Hop: Emphasize the bass frequencies significantly while maintaining a balanced treble to enhance the beat and rhythm.
  • Classical: Create a balanced equalizer setting that highlights the mid and high frequencies for strings and woodwinds, with a subtle boost in the lower frequencies.
  • Jazz: Focus on mid-range frequencies to bring out instruments like saxophones and trumpets, while slightly boosting the low end for a fuller sound.
  • Electronic/Dance: Elevate the bass and treble significantly to create an energetic sound, ensuring low frequencies are pronounced for a club-like experience.

For Pop music, boosting the mid-range frequencies helps highlight vocals and melodies, while a slight elevation in bass and treble adds fullness and brightness without overwhelming the mix.

In Rock, increasing the mid and upper mid frequencies is essential to showcase guitars and vocals, creating a punchy sound; lowering the bass helps maintain clarity and prevents the mix from becoming too heavy.

Hip-Hop relies heavily on bass, so a significant boost in the low frequencies is key to feeling the rhythm and beat, while keeping the treble balanced ensures clarity in vocals and samples.

For Classical music, a balanced equalizer with emphasis on mid and high frequencies allows the various instruments to shine, while a subtle boost in the lower frequencies adds depth to orchestral pieces.

Jazz requires a focus on mid-range frequencies to effectively showcase instruments such as saxophones and trumpets, while a slight increase in the low end adds richness without overshadowing the melodic elements.

In the Electronic/Dance genre, elevating both bass and treble frequencies creates a vibrant and dynamic sound that enhances the energy of tracks, making it suitable for dance environments.
